Web31 jan. 2024 · Iowa law has a non-economic damages cap at $250,000, but that cap does not apply if a jury determines a case involves loss of body function, death, or if the defendant acted with malice. Under this bill, the only exception that would be allowed for this new cap of $1 million is if a jury finds the defendant acted out of malice. Web4 apr. 2024 · Maryland law imposes a maximum cap on the amount of non-economic damages that can be awarded to a plaintiff in a birth injury malpractice lawsuit. Non-economic damages are usually referred to as “pain and suffering” damages. As of 2024, the Maryland cap on pain and suffering damages in malpractice cases is $875,000.
